My poor yorkipoo is balding on one side. What could be causing this?

You said it yourself that the dog has allergies. Dogs with allergies loose fur. That was kind of a no-brainer if you ask me. Stop feeding her whatever you are feeding her and start on a diet of cooked meat and vegetables (or raw, depends on you). Slowly introduce new things to the diet to find out what is causing the allergy, then remove the allergen all together. Once the allergen is removed the hair should start to grow back.

Also shorten her walks. It is an allergy season so the allergen could be environmental. Maybe your vet will give the dog an allergy shot. Once the shot is administered the hair should grow back on its own after a while.


Alopecia is another possibility but allergies seem like it is more of a probability since the dog has known allergies
